Transaction

7b62b45a71ae9ccf1b66101604f48aa2d59f6116c074bcdee8b7fa21ecfecaa3
315,700 confirmations
Timestamp
1583870493
Block621,126
Fee16,261 sats
Fee rate25.7 sats/vB
view on mempool.space

Inputs & Outputs